Ard na Greine is a large, full height two storey Glass home uniquely designed and built by German manufacturer DaVinci Haus. The iconic design is built in the highly respected Bauhaus design using posts and beams. The house is filled with light all day taking in the surrounding views and all available sunlight. Ard na Greine is one of only a handful of houses in Ireland built in this style, which is typically referred to as HUF house. However, of all HUF or DaVinci houses in Ireland Ard na Greine probably sits in one of the most spectacular locations offering 180° views across Kinsale harbour, the Bandon river and the surrounding countryside soaking in the views from all of the south facing living areas and bedrooms.
Built in 2008 the house has been finished close to perfection by its German manufacturer DaVinci Haus. It incorporates only the finest materials and the best craftsmanship. The house is designed as an environmentally green home incorporating very high insulation levels and using solar heating effects provided by its south facing aspect and its large insulated glass walls. The house has been equipped with Krypton gas filled glass walls, a high efficiency Viessmann GFCH, under floor heating on both the upstairs and downstairs level, separate thermostat controls in each room as well as external thermostats. The high energy efficiency results in a very low energy consumption leading to low energy bills.
The total floor area of 2,960 sq ft / 275 sq m is split into two storeys with the bedrooms being located on the ground floor and the living quarters on the top floor to enhance the magnificent views from the house. Ard na Greine is an iconic contemporary house designed and built to the highest specifications by the renowned German manufacturer DaVinci Haus. This superb residence is set into a spectacular elevated position on the exclusive Compass Hill road with breathtaking 180° vistas to Kinsale Harbour, the Bandon River, Castlepark marina and peninsula as well as Charles Fort. Located just minutes from Kinsale town centre the property is close to all the amenities of this pretty seaside town and approx. 35 minutes drive from the cosmopolitan city of Cork. This area of South West Ireland is of outstanding beauty with its dramatic coastline, unspoilt locations and safe beaches. Leisure activities are well catered for, Kinsale provides excellent sailing, yachting and fishing facilities from its two marinas. There are three golf courses including the renowned Old Head of Kinsale. Other recreational pursuits include walking, bathing, surfing, and horse riding. There are numerous cultural events held throughout the year, such as the world famous Kinsale Arts Festival, Kinsale Gourmet Festival, the Cork Jazz Festival, the Cork Film Festival, along with a thriving music and opera programme. Kinsale is also home to some of Ireland’s finest restaurants, contributing to its title as Gourmet Capital of Ireland. There are many top class hotels and lots of welcoming pubs. Cork International Airport is conveniently located 30 minutes drive from Kinsale with direct links within Ireland and to major European and UK cities.
